Output edf781037dfdccc204e012b83a07e4cf85d94b613730e931a5a242d26986fef6:51

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 1c53d90110a7c5138783a38bacbc4379c7950165
address
tb1qr3fajqgs5lz38pur5w96e0zr08re2qt94xxy6k
transaction
edf781037dfdccc204e012b83a07e4cf85d94b613730e931a5a242d26986fef6
confirmations
30625
spent
true